A 1200 kg aircraft going 30 m/s collides with a 2000 kg aircraft that is parked and they stick together after the collision and are going 11.3 m/s after the collision. If they skid for 14.7 seconds before stopping, how far did they skid

    Answer:

    83.055  m

    Explanation:

    According to the given scenario, the calculation of skid distance is shown below:-

    S = \frac{1}{2} \times (u + v) \times t

    Where  

    u = 11.3

    v = 0

    t = 14.7

    Now placing these values to the above formula,

    So,

    S = \frac{1}{2} \times (11.3 + 0) \times 14.7

    = 83.055  m

    Therefore for computing the skid distance we simply applied the above formula i.e by considering the all items given in the question
